‘Maame Dokono’ grateful to Angel FM for making her ‘relevant’

Veteran actress and television personality, Grace Omaboe, has expressed gratitude to the Angel Broadcasting Network (Angel FM and Angel TV), for keeping her relevant after her hey days in the showbiz industry.

This comes after she received an award in her home for her contribution to entertainment industry.

“Had it not been people like you (Angel FM and Angel TV), we would have been forgotten”, she said.

‘Maame Dokono’ as she is popularly called, thanked Captain Smart, host of ‘Anɔpa Bɔfoɔ’ and his team of producers for their continuous support to her.

She also took the opportunity to advise the youth especially young ladies, to be serious and professional in their work.

According to her, young ladies can still succeed without giving in to sexual demands from potential employers. She encouraged them to be diligent in their work.

Speaking in Twi , she said “CEOs and producers would still employ you because your expertise are relevant to the success of their business”.

Maame Dokono added that she was able to do things for herself and didn’t rely on any man to make it in life.

She also recounted some shows that she pioneered in her hey days such as ‘By the fireside’, ‘Odo ne Asomdwee’ and ‘Obra’.

She explained that these shows gave insight into life while others also focused on educating children.

Grace Omaboe, affectionately called Maame Dokono together with colleague actor Amankwaa Ampofo, appear on Angel FM’s ‘Friday Old School’ session on ‘Anɔpa Bɔfoɔ’ to share their experiences in the showbiz industry.
